PHP İle Program Kodlama

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...
Banlı Üye
Katılım
7 Ağu 2016
Mesajlar
763
Tepki puanı
2
Yaş
32
9 HİZMET YILI
Herkeze selam arakdaşlar bu gün sizlere php ile program nasıl kodlanır onu anlatacağım umarım beğenirsiniz. size ilk öncelikle vikipediada belirtilen açıklamasını yazayım ;

PHP-GTK Nedir?
PHP-GTK aktif PHP gelişime katkı sağlamak amacıyla oluşturulmuş bir eklentidir. Andrei Zimievski imzalı bir açık kaynak uygulamadır. 


evet arkadaşlar vikipedia'nın belirttiği gibi açık kaynak bir program. isterseniz ilk öncelikle indirmek ile başlıyabiliriz.
Bağlantıları görmek için lütfen Giriş Yap
Bağlantıları görmek için lütfen Giriş Yap

indirdiğimizde arşivden bunlar çıkmakta ;

masaüstümüze çıkartık ,
şimdi hangi klasörde neler bulunmakta onları anlatıyım ;
Test = Birkaç örnek
Winnt = varsayılan php.ini dosyası
php4 = php dosyaları ve php-gtk dosyaları

şimdi ise testleri nasıl kullanabilceğimizi anlatıyım arkadaşlar  

ilk öncelikle test klasörünü php4 klasörünün içine atıyoruz...
php4 klasörünü ise C:\ dizinine atıyoruz...
winnt dosyasınıda C:\'ye atıyoruz.
eğer bilgisayarınız Windows 95/98/XP ise windows dizinine atıyoruz. zaten öyle bir dosya var ise atmanıza gerek yok  

şimdi Windows + R Tuşuna Basıyoruz ve cmd yazıyoruz ))

komut satırına ise ;

c:\php4\php c:\php4\test\hello.php

veeee ;

gördüğünüz gibi çalışmakta...
hello world buttonuna tıkladığımızda ise cmd satırına hello world yazdırıyor )


şimdi gelinde kodlara bakalım

kodlarımızı anlamak çokta zor değil.  



Kod:
function destroy()
{
	Gtk::main_quit();
}

-burda fonsiyon oluşturuyor. ve fonsiyonun formu kapatmasını istiyor.


Kod:
function hello()
{
	global	$window;
	print "Hello World!\n";
	$window->destroy();
}

-burda buton işlemini kodluyor. ve tıklanınca ne olcağını seçiyor.


Kod:
$button = &new GtkButton('Hello World!');
$button->connect('clicked', 'hello');
$window->add($button);

-burda ise buttonu kodluyor ve fonsiyon olan hello'ya yönlendiriyor.  


Kod:
$tt = &new GtkTooltips();
$tt->set_delay(200);
$tt->set_tip($button, 'Prints "Hello World!"', '');
$tt->enable();

burda tooltip dediğimiz yani üstüne gelindiğinde göstereceği bilgi kutucuğunu kodluyor.
şahsen biraz benim kafam karşıtı çünkü tooltipi göstermek için bir veri girmemiş. 
şimdi ben bunu kendime göre editliyorum ve ;
 
Durum
Üzgünüz bu konu cevaplar için kapatılmıştır...